In remote Antarctica, a group of American research scientists are disturbed at their base camp by a helicopter shooting at a sled dog. When they take in the dog, it brutally attacks both human beings and canines in the camp and they discover that the beast can assume the shape of its
victims. A resourceful helicopter pilot (Kurt Russell) and the camp doctor (Richard Dysart) lead the camp crew in a desperate, gory battle against the vicious creature before it picks them all off, one by one.
Release date: June 25, 1982 (USA)
Director: John Carpenter
Prequel: The Thing
Sequel: Prince of Darkness
Adapted from: Who Goes There?

They actually made a Prequel (which is also called "THE THING") to this Movie back in 2011. VERY VERY VERY Long Post below! The Prequel also takes place in Antarctica back in 1982 and 3 days before the events of the John Carpenter Movie and it is the story of what happened at the Norwegian Base (the base where the Dog-Thing came from). The Prequel stars Mary Elizabeth Winstead and Joel Edgerton. Now I myself actually like the 2011 Prequel although it is not anywhere even close to being as good as the John Carpenter Movie. It also has got a lot of really bad CGI in it. The reason why is because the Director of the Prequel originally did do Practical Effects when he made the Prequel (he wanted to stay true to the John Carpenter Movie when it came to Practical Effects) however, after filming on the Prequel was finished and it was close to being completed in Post-Production, The Studio saw the Movie and for some reason did not like the Practical Effects in it and so very late into Post-Production, The Studio hired the guys who did the CGI for the Movie "DISTRICT 9" to come in and cover over a majority (not all) of the Practical Effects in the Prequel which they then did. The fact that it was all done so late into Post-Production of the Prequel (basically almost at the last minute) is 1 of the main reasons why I think the CGI is so bad in the Movie. What is even worse is that the guys who actually did the Practical Effects for the Prequel (their names are "Alec Gillis" and "Tom Woodruff Jr.") actually didn't even find out what the Studio did until they actually saw the Movie at it's Premiere. Now I don't know if this next part is true or not but I did also hear that the Director also never knew that the Studio did that until he as well saw the Movie at it's Premiere (again, I may be wrong about that). Still though, I myself do still like the Prequel (even with the bad CGI) and if that sort of thing (bad CGI) is not something that bothers you then you should check out the Prequel whenever you have the chance. Again, it is not anywhere even close to being as good as the John Carpenter Movie (it does have a lot of flaws including the bad CGI so if you watch it, don't go in expecting to watch a Movie that is on the exact same level or above as the John Carpenter Movie) but I myself still like it.
